London: Borussia Dortmund are willing to strike a 70 million pounds deal with Chelsea or Liverpool for Christian Pulisic — as long as he stays in Germany until the summer.

Chelsea and Liverpool, along with Paris St-Germain, have a long-standing interest in the United States international, whose contract is due to expire in 2020. Dortmund are adamant the forward will not leave in January.

Chelsea would have to beat their record transfer, 57 million pounds for Alvaro Morata, to secure Pulisic. That may not be entirely attractive, given that the 20-year-old will have only 12 months remaining on his contract at the end of the season.

But Chelsea will also be well aware that they could face big competition for Pulisic if they wait until next summer to make their move.

Chelsea also have to consider that they may lose Eden Hazard and the arrival of Pulisic would at least soften that potential blow.

Even if Hazard stays, Pulisic could take over from Willian and Pedro on the right of the team’s front three.
